VeroFORECAST Shows 2017 Housing Market to Maintain Overall Strength, with Seattle and Denver Continuing to Lead

Santa Ana, Calif. – April 10, 2017 – Veros Real Estate Solutions (Veros) reports that residential market values will continue their overall upward trends during the next 12 months, with overall annual forecast appreciation of +3.5% which is slightly lower than last quarter’s forecast appreciation of +3.7%.  Only 4% of markets nationwide are expected to depreciate.
